Historical Background

The legacy of دوار السمكة is steeped in the rapid transformation of Dubai from a modest fishing village to a dazzling city of skyscrapers. Established in the late 20th century, the roundabout marks an era of modernization with a nod to the fishing heritage of the region. The iconic fish sculptures that crown the roundabout not only depict the historical livelihood of the local populace but also serve as a reminder of Dubai's roots. As the city grew, so did the significance of this landmark; it became a reference point for navigating the city's complex roadways.

Its inception coincided with crucial developmental phases in Dubai, specifically following the discovery of oil in the 1960s, which spurred economic expansion. The roundabout is a testament to how Dubai has cherised its maritime heritage while forging ahead into a future defined by innovation and growth. Today, the historical context surrounding دوار السمكة is crucial for investors and visitors alike, as it provides a backdrop for understanding its current significance and potential future developments.

Geographical Significance

Historical context of the Fish Roundabout, highlighting its significance in Dubai's development
Historical context of the Fish Roundabout, highlighting its significance in Dubai's development

Geographically, دوار السمكة occupies a strategic position. It functions as a critical junction, linking essential areas such as Deira and Bur Dubai, and thus plays a vital role in the daily commutes of thousands. The roundabout’s placement facilitates efficient transportation routes, making it not only a landmark but a valuable artery for the city's bustling activity.

The proximity of دوار السمكة to important amenities—including shopping centers, cultural institutions, and waterfront attractions—underscores its significance in Dubai’s urban layout. As such, it consistently draws a crowd, whether it be through tourists exploring local attractions or residents going about their daily lives.

Moreover, its surrounding environment benefits from ongoing developments aimed at enhancing accessibility and aesthetics, ultimately contributing to the overall appeal of the area for both tourists and potential homebuyers. Investors are particularly interested in the real estate implications of this geographical positioning, as properties near دوار السمكة tend to retain value amidst evolving urban dynamics, showcasing the importance of its location in property discussions.

By embracing both its historical significance and its practical utility within the geographical context, دوار السمكة emerges not just as a point on a map, but as a vibrant nexus of culture, community, and connection in Dubai.
